Yes...the title may be slightly exaggerated and clickbait, but in Episode 4 of FTC Feature, Patrick Michaud, the coach of Team 7172 Technical Difficulties, talks about the history of NTX. He shares how he got involved with FIRST and how NTX has and will continue to evolve in the years to come. But that's not all because we have lots of changes in today's episode! First, please welcome our new co-host, Aayush! He is a member of Team 11472 Ravenclaw Robotics. He plans to remain as a co-host on this podcast, and we're glad to have him. We also introduce a new segment that's here to stay: FTC Feature stories! Before the interview or discussion of every episode, our hosts and guests will share funny or weird FTC-related stories they think should be featured. Let's just say that today's feature story left a whole team disqualified and one member salty... Finally, we will have our cameras on in all the episodes published on YouTube.
